Cuprins:

Ghid de cumpărare pentru Arduino Uno: 4 pași
Ghid de cumpărare pentru Arduino Uno: 4 pași

Video: Ghid de cumpărare pentru Arduino Uno: 4 pași

Video: Ghid de cumpărare pentru Arduino Uno: 4 pași
Video: How to use 4 channel Relay to control AC load with Arduino code 2024, Iulie
Anonim
Ghid de cumpărare pentru Arduino Uno
Ghid de cumpărare pentru Arduino Uno

Alegerea unui Arduino de cumpărat poate fi confuză, mai ales dacă vă gândiți să cumpărați un Uno. Vânzătorii online pot omite informații importante, pot vinde plăci învechite sau cu prețuri neadecvate, iar unele pot fi de-a dreptul înșelătoare. Sper să ofer informații în acest articol despre navigarea în procesul de alegere de unde să vă cumpărați placa.

Pasul 1: Arduino, clonă sau derivată autentice

Există mai multe categorii de plăci Arduino pe care le puteți cumpăra:

  • Plăci autentice marca Arduino
  • Panouri contrafăcute
  • Clonarea plăcilor
  • Plăci derivate

Panouri autentice și contrafăcute

Plăcile autentice ale mărcii Arduino sunt realizate de o companie în parteneriat cu proprietarul mărcii Arduino dintr-o anumită țară.

Pentru cumpărătorii din SUA, cei mai comuni vânzători de Arduino pot fi adafruit.com sau sparkfun.com. Plăcile sunt disponibile și prin intermediul magazinelor de cărămidă, cum ar fi Micro Center.

Plăcile Arduino autentice sunt standardul pe care se bazează plăcile clonate sau derivate și sunt plăcile pentru care software-ul IDE standard este conceput pentru a funcționa cu livrare prealabilă.

Plăcile originale Arduino arată exact așa cum se arată pe site-ul web Arduino, includ culoarea plăcii, calitatea și forma logo-ului, plasarea componentelor și culorile componentelor, în special culoarea polifuzibilei.

Iată un articol pe site-ul web arduino.cc care oferă informații despre panourile contrafăcute:

blog.arduino.cc/2013/07/10/send-in-the-clones/

Un panou contrafăcut încalcă drepturile de autor și mărcile comerciale și este realizat de un producător care dorește să fie înșelător. Există puține motive pentru ca un producător să facă o contrafacere a unui design hardware open source, deoarece producătorilor li se permite să facă copii exacte, atâta timp cât nu încalcă mărcile comerciale, dar din anumite motive este obișnuit. Vă recomandăm să luați puțin timp suplimentar în procesul de cumpărare pentru a vă asigura că nu cumpărați o contrafacere. Dacă motivul pentru care sunteți atras de un site web care oferă contrafaceri este prețul sau dacă vă uitați la ceea ce pare a fi o placă autentică Arduino, dar are un preț redus în comparație cu Adafruit, SparkFun sau ceilalți vânzători oficiali, vă puteți economisi niște bani și puteți cumpăra pur și simplu o clonă sau un instrument derivat, iar acestea sunt acceptabile pentru proprietarii mărcilor comerciale Arduino.

Dacă cumpărați o placă Arduino autentică, veți cheltui 20 - 35 USD pe aceasta, sau veți cumpăra o contrafacere și nu o veți realiza. Deci, ar trebui să cumpărați autentic de la un furnizor de renume și să nu încercați să cumpărați autentic de la un discounter.

Clone și plăci derivate

O clonă este o placă care folosește același aspect și componente din care este făcută o placă autentică. Este o copie exactă. Întrucât proiectarea, încărcătorul de boot sau firmware-ul și software-ul asociat, cum ar fi IDE, sunt toate open source, nu este nimic în neregulă cu crearea unei clone și cumpărarea lor nu este în detrimentul proiectului Arduino. Ecranul de mătase al plăcii cu circuite imprimate nu va avea marcajele Arduino, cum ar fi sigla și numele Arduino, și costă în mod normal mai puțin. Atâta timp cât nu încalcă mărcile comerciale, sunt în regulă.

O placă derivată este una care poate avea un aspect și componente similare și care poate fi compatibilă cu Arduino IDE, dar există diferențe în design care fac ca placa să coste mai puțin de fabricat sau care oferă caracteristici suplimentare sau mai puține în comparație cu plăci Arduino autentice. Plăcile derivate costă adesea mai puțin, cu excepția cazului în care placa are caracteristici suplimentare care nu sunt oferite pe o placă Arduino autentică.

Exemple de caracteristici suplimentare sunt alimentarea suplimentară sau reglarea alimentării, protecția inversă a polarității, nivelul logic comutabil, toleranța nivelului logic, conversia sau protecția, factorii de formă personalizați, circuitele suplimentare sau reduse. Instrumentele derivate sunt benefice proiectului fondator, deoarece noile funcții își fac loc uneori în generațiile următoare de Arduino autentice. Iar factorii de decizie și susținătorii de instrumente derivate contribuie la cod și documentare. La fel ca în cazul clonelor, dacă un derivat nu încalcă mărcile comerciale, acestea sunt în regulă.

Ce este autentic?

Textul de mai jos despre despărțirea companiilor Arduino este acum o veste veche, deoarece companiile s-au reunit. Acum există o singură companie Arduino. Textul rămas din acest „pas” este păstrat în scopuri istorice.

Stiri vechi:

Unul dintre cei 5 fondatori ai Arduino, Gianluca Martino, și-a rupt relația de ceilalți. Există o ruptură în echipa fondatoare, dispute juridice în curs, iar acum există două companii separate care folosesc numele Arduino. Atât arduino.cc-ul original, cât și cele mai noi site-uri web arduino.org au unii dintre aceiași distribuitori enumerați.

Massimo Banzi a spus într-un blog de pe arduino.cc că au încetat să mai primească redevențe pentru Arduinos de fabricare italiană, iar acestea sunt Arduino-urile făcute de compania lui Gianluca Martino care operează arduino.org.

makezine.com/2015/03/19/massimo-banzi-fighting-for-arduino/

blog.arduino.cc/2015/03/20/dear-arduino-community/

www.arduino.org/blog/1-the-new-blog/first-round-won

Aceste probleme sunt rezolvate pentru arduino.cc prin noi parteneriate de producție. Marca Genuino a fost creată de arduino.cc datorită acestei rupturi din echipa Arduino. Unos-urile sunt produse sub marca Genuino pentru China și alte piețe asiatice printr-un parteneriat cu SeeedStudio. Arduino Uno este acum fabricat în SUA începând cu iulie 2015 printr-un parteneriat cu Adafruit.

makezine.com/2015/06/20/ardunio-announces-manufacturing-partnership-seeedstudio/

makezine.com/2015/05/26/first-arduino-made-american-soil/

Disputa și divizarea companiilor sunt nefericite. Unii oameni aleg părți și susțin puternic o companie sau alta. Unii oameni sprijină ambele companii sau pur și simplu aleg plăcile și software-ul asociat pe baza adecvării proiectului pe care îl construiesc. Unii aleg panouri de la compania cu cel mai puternic suport online sau cea mai utilă comunitate de pe forum.

Pasul 2: Înșelăciune sau diferențe în Uno

Deci, totul se rezumă la definiția dvs. a lui Uno și la ceea ce este important pentru dvs.

ATmega328P cu orice adaptor serial

Dacă considerați că Uno este o placă bazată pe ATmega328P cu orice adaptor USB-serial încorporat și un încărcător serial de 115200 baud, acesta ar include numeroasele Unos oferite pe eBay care au cipuri USB CH340G în loc de ATmega16U2. Multe dintre aceste plăci sunt oferite și sunt vândute ca și serigrafiate ca Uno R3 sau Rev 3, ceea ce este inexact, deoarece Rev 3 a fost în esență un upgrade de la ATmega8U2 la ATmega16U2. Există puține motive pentru a numi o placă Uno „Rev 3” sau „R3”, cu excepția cazului în care are un ATmega16U2. Plăcile fără ATmega16U2 sunt un derivat Arduino Duemilanove ars cu un bootloader Optiboot.

În opinia mea, dacă sunteți interesat de una dintre aceste plăci, ar trebui să cumpărați doar un CH340G sau FTDI Nano 3.0, care este în esență același lucru într-un pachet mai mic. Este mai puțin costisitor și poate fi pus direct pe o pană de calcul sau încorporat într-un proiect. Puteți arde singur bootloader-ul Optiboot pe el și îl puteți numi Uno.

Dacă cumpărați un Uno cu un ATmega328P și orice adaptor serial, ar trebui să fiți fericit dacă cineva arde un bootloader Optiboot pe un Duemilanove sau un derivat și pune numele Uno pe el.

ATmega328P cu ATmega16U2 ca adaptor serial

Dacă considerați că un Uno Rev 3 este o placă bazată pe ATmega328P cu un ATmega16U2, incluzând capabilități suplimentare, cum ar fi posibilitatea de a interacționa cu computerul ca tastatură, mouse etc., atunci unul dintre aceste derivate descrise mai sus cu un CH340G sau Cipul FTDI nu ar fi descris corect ca Uno Rev 3 și trebuie să aveți grijă. Un Uno Rev 3 care are un ATmega16U2 ar putea fi considerat a fi un Arduino 2-în-1, deoarece ATmega16U2 nu este foarte diferit de cipul procesorului de pe Leonardo sau Pro Micro, ATmega32U4. ATmega16U2 este atașat la ATmega328P printr-o conexiune serială și există potențialul ca ambele să fie programate și să interacționeze între ele pentru a vă oferi mai multă capacitate sau capacitate în comparație cu o placă Duemilanove sau similară clasică Arduino.

Microcenter.com are ceea ce consider că sunt clone bune și au ATmega16U2. Marca este Inland. Au magazine în SUA și vând online. Experiența mea a fost de la mersul pe jos într-un magazin și cumpărarea. De asemenea, am cumpărat de la vânzătorul eBay axeprice și el listează atât ATmega16U2, cât și CH340G UNO separat, iar el a răspuns la comunicarea mesajului eBay. Comanda mea de la axeprice a ajuns în SUA în 8 zile. Nu pot garanta că experiența dvs. de cumpărare de la acești vânzători va fi la fel de bună ca a mea, pur și simplu împărtășesc informații.

Mergând în junglă

Dacă faceți cumpărături pe eBay sau Amazon sau pe o altă piață deschisă, plăcile Uno sunt foarte frecvent oferite spre vânzare, în cazul în care o fotografie arată clar un cip USB SMD pătrat ȘI descrierea sau titlul specific specific ATmega16U2 sau ATmega8U2, dar ceea ce obțineți este un bord cu un CH340G sau alt cip care nu este programabil și care nu arată ca fotografia din anunț. Dacă vă pasă, trebuie să puneți întrebări foarte specifice vânzătorului și să judecați personal cât de demn de încredere și de receptiv este vânzătorul înainte de a cumpăra.

Există cazuri în care cineva primește un Uno și nu poate încărca pe acesta. Unii producători pun un bootloader mai vechi pe el și îl vând ca Uno. S-ar putea să aibă de fapt o imagine frumoasă și frumoasă de mătase, cu numele Uno sau Uno R3 pe el. Dar, din cauza bootloaderului mai vechi, care ocupă mai multă memorie și funcționează la o rată de baud diferită, placa este de fapt un Duemilanove. Este ok să mergeți cu o placă ieftină, dar trebuie să fiți conștienți că este posibil să trebuiască să faceți unele modificări sau depanări pentru a începe.

forum.arduino.cc/index.php?topic=332638.0

Pasul 3: Câți cumpără

În forumurile online, am observat un număr destul de mare de postări de la oameni care cer ajutor pentru a-și rezolva singurul Arduino. În unele cazuri, re-arderea bootloaderului remediază unele probleme. De asemenea, utilizatorii pot schimba cipuri de la un Arduino la altul, pentru a depana sau a vedea dacă problema pe care o întâmpină urmează cipul mutat sau rămâne cu placa principală. Adesea, soluțiile la probleme sunt mult mai ușoare dacă aveți un alt Arduino.

Cred că este o idee foarte bună să ai mai multe Arduino. Dacă bugetul este o problemă, probabil că aveți două clone decât să aveți unul și un singur Arduino autentic. Sau puteți cumpăra una autentică și o clonă.

Este posibil ca lucrurile începătoare să nu fie conștiente de:

  • Puteți programa un Arduino pentru a fi un programator ISP și apoi programați un alt Arduino cu acesta, pentru a re-arde bootloader-ul sau pentru a încărca o schiță fără a utiliza un bootloader.
  • Puteți programa un Arduino pentru a fi un adaptor serial, apoi îl puteți utiliza pentru a programa una dintre plăcile Arduino care nu au adaptoare seriale încorporate, cum ar fi Pro Mini și unele dintre LilyPads. Dar este într-adevăr mai ușor și destul de accesibil să cumperi un adaptor serial separat.

Pasul 4: Pentru SMD sau Nu pentru SMD …

Pentru SMD sau Nu pentru SMD …
Pentru SMD sau Nu pentru SMD …

După cum se vede în această imagine, Uno poate veni cu un cip DIP plug-in mare sau cu un cip mic lipit pe suprafață. Ambele au aceeași funcționalitate.

Lăsați costul, frumusețea designului și utilizarea intenționată a Uno să vă fie ghid. ATmega328P este rezistent, deci este probabil să fumați un regulator sau un condensator înainte de a fuma ATmega328P. Dar, dacă aveți nevoie, este posibil să deconectați vechiul cip și să conectați unul nou dacă aveți versiunea DIP. O nevoie mai probabilă de deconectare și înlocuire a cipului este utilizarea plăcii Uno ca circuit de susținere pentru programarea cipurilor de sine stătătoare. Dacă credeți că ați putea fi interesat de acest lucru, puteți favoriza DIP.

Puteți utiliza celălalt Arduino ca programator ISP pentru a arde bootloader-ul sau alte programe pe noile cipuri goale pe care le introduceți.

Dacă sunteți interesat să micșorați versiunea finală a proiectului și să încorporați permanent funcționalitatea Arduino în acesta, puteți cumpăra un Nano sau un Pro Mini foarte ieftin în loc să lucrați cu componente discrete. Aceste plăci de dimensiuni miniaturale au cipul SMD și circuite de susținere, cum ar fi regulatorul și cristalul. Așadar, este posibil să nu fie nevoie să intrați în clădire propriul dvs. Arduino din părți, cu excepția cazului în care intenția este să vă distrați cu el și să învățați aceste detalii.

Pentru instrumentele derivate, luați în considerare SparkFun „RedBoard - Programat cu Arduino” și Adafruit „METRO 328”. Sunt plăci asemănătoare Uno cu SMD ATmega328P. Au cipuri FDTI USB, nu ATmega16U2 ca Uno original. Nu lăsați asta să vă îngrijoreze, cu excepția cazului în care știți că veți dori să faceți ceva avansat care necesită un Uno cu cip USB ATmega16U2.

Lecturi suplimentare despre SMD vs. DIP:

learn.sparkfun.com/tutorials/redboard-vs-uno/smd-vs-pth

Dacă cumpărați unul cu un cip DIP, continuați și apăsați-l în soclu pentru a-l așeza ferm. Adesea ajung cu cipul nu așezat complet.

Recomandat: